Instructions
- Cook the pearl couscous according to package instructions. Transfer to large bowl and allow to cool slightly.
- To a large skillet, add the salted butter. Cook over medium heat until bubbly and browned.
- Add in the corn and onion and cook for 2-3 minutes. Season with salt and pepper. Add in garlic and cook for another minute or until fragrant. Remove from pan and transfer to the bowl with the pearl couscous.
- Add in remaining ingredients and toss till combined. The goat's cheese will slightly melt with the residual heat of the pearl couscous and help create a sauce along with the lemon juice, olive oil, and brown butter. Season with salt and pepper, to taste.
- Garnish with extra basil. Enjoy!
